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. What kinds of conservatories can an experienced builder construct?
An experienced builder can construct numerous kinds of conservatories, consisting of Victorian, Edwardian, Lean-to, Gabled, and P-Shaped designs, to name a few. Each type serves different aesthetic and practical requirements.
2. For how long does it typically take to build a conservatory?
The time frame can differ based on the size and intricacy of the conservatory, but normally, it can take anywhere from 6 to 12 weeks from start to complete.
3. Do I require preparing consent for a conservatory?
In a lot of cases, conservatories can be built under permitted development rights, however it's necessary to examine with local authorities to make sure compliance with regulations.
4. How much does it cost to build a conservatory?
The expense can vary considerably based upon design, materials, and size. On average, property owners might expect to pay in between ₤ 5,000 to ₤ 30,000.
5. What materials are frequently utilized in conservatory construction?
Popular products consist of uPVC, lumber, and aluminum for frames, while glass and polycarbonate are commonly utilized for roofing.
The Process of Building a Conservatory
An experienced conservatory builder will generally follow a series of actions to guarantee a successful job:
| Step | Description |
|---|---|
| Consultation | Preliminary discussions to understand the house owner's requirements, vision, and budget plan. |
| Website Survey | Assessing the place for potential problems and establishing a plan that fits the area. |
| Design Phase | Producing strategies and styles, including feedback from the property owner. |
| Getting Permits | Protecting essential structure licenses and approvals from local authorities. |
| Construction | Constructing the conservatory, including foundation work, framing, roofing, and installing windows and doors. |
| Last Inspection | An extensive check to ensure whatever depends on code and fulfills the house owner's expectations before last handover. |
